A collection of 14 glasses and sunglasses, designed by four students, including Joshua Teodoro, studying Industrial Design at Loughborough University have gone on sale.
The four designers – Emily Hill, Lydia Blackshaw, Tiffany Bachelet and Joshua Teodoro – entered Specsavers’ inaugural design competition last year, with their creations chosen from more than 140 entries.
The glasses are now on sale at Specsavers in Loughborough.

Joshua Teodoro said: ‘I’m used to designing all kinds of things so I wanted to challenge myself and design glasses.
‘My designs were inspired by space travel, so I’ve incorporated a red stripe in the designs, similar to the stripe seen on spacesuits. I see space as a metaphor for the creative process. It’s all about exploration and being curious.
‘I found designing glasses interesting because of the artistry and creativity. I’d love to design more.’
